- W2009929257 abstract "The monolithic structure of process-based environmental models has become a major obstacle in dealing with complex environmental problems. Interoperability is the inevitable direction for future generations of models. This article discusses the identification of equation functions for interoperable environmental models. These equations represent environmental processes that are implemented as algorithms in the models. The identification of common equations in existing models helps develop equation components that can be assembled to form customized models. In the context of a semantic reference system, formal concept analysis is used to decompose existing models, extract the common equations embedded in them, and organize these equations in a hierarchy of a concept lattice. The hierarchical structure of the lattice helps identify the relationships between equations across different levels and within the same level. Insights drawn from the concept lattice provide valuable information for the framework design of customized models and the adaptation of algorithms from existing models for the development of equation components. An important hydrological process, surface runoff, is used as an example of an environmental process to illustrate the analysis. To support the discussion, a customized surface runoff model is built using three components extracted from several existing hydrological models to predict surface runoff of a watershed." @default.
